Description
Arising from the common interosseous artery off the ulnar artery, the posterior interosseous artery passes posteriorly through the proximal interosseous membrane to enter the extensor compartment, then descends on the posterior aspect of the forearm between the superficial and deep extensor groups. Proximally, the brachial artery divides in the cubital fossa into the radial and ulnar arteries, while the posterior interosseous artery tracks distally toward the dorsum of the wrist, typically accompanied by venae comitantes. Superficial venous channels such as the cephalic and basilic veins remain more anterior and lateral or medial in the upper limb, with the median cubital vein crossing the cubital fossa superficially. Posterior orientation matters because the posterior interosseous artery travels with the posterior interosseous nerve in the same compartmental corridor after the nerve exits the supinator, a relationship that becomes clinically relevant in posterior interosseous nerve syndrome and in approaches to dorsal forearm exposures. Lacerations to the extensor mass, dorsal forearm fasciotomies, and fixation of proximal radius or ulna fractures can all place the vessel at risk, and this course also explains why dorsal compartment swelling may threaten distal perfusion even when the radial pulse remains palpable at the wrist. Small branches feed extensor carpi ulnaris, extensor digitorum, and the deep extensor plane. A practical landmark.
